Examination conclusions:

Sample No. 7 became the most consistent with the requirements in terms of quality indicators

№7 "LINDT" EXCELLENCE(French company Lindt & Sprungli SAS) - the product is not cheap, but natural: there are no substitutes or equivalents of cocoa butter in the composition of chocolate.

The following samples of the examination yielded slightly; #10, #9, #5 and #8
№10 "GLORY"(factory Krasny Oktyabr) - a little upset by a small deviation (0.5%) from the required amount of cocoa butter, but certainly pleases with a democratic cost.
№9 "MELANIE"elite 90% cocoa is another confirmation of the current opinion about the quality of Belarusian products.
№5 "GOLDEN MARK" Bitter chocolate bars 70% cocoa with pieces of cocoa beans roasted in caramel Russia. Generous Soul" whose manufacturer really revives the traditions of Russian chocolate, offering consumers a quality product.

№8 "ALPEN GOLD" Dark chocolate, of course, is not bitter, but in its "weight category" will give odds to many domestic "dark" counterparts.

The remaining samples have significant deviations from the requirements for this product.

№1 Dark chocolate bars 72% cocoa "POBEDA"
Producer: Pobeda Confectionery LLC (Russia, Moscow region, Egorevsky district, Klemenevo)
TU 9128-002-52628558-00.
Ingredients: cocoa mass, sugar, cocoa butter, emulsifier (lecithin), flavor identical to natural (vanillin).
Net weight: 100 g
Price: RUB 43.00
Expertise results:the vegetable equivalent of cocoa butter (7% of the total fat content) has been identified, but its amount in the total weight of the chocolate mass does not exceed 5%. Therefore, the use of the term "chocolate" in the name of the product is legitimate. However, the sample does not meet the requirements of GOST R 52821-2007 “Chocolate. General technical conditions” clause 5.3.1. in terms of labeling: the presence of cocoa butter equivalent (vegetable fat) in the composition is not indicated. The content of the total dry residue of cocoa fell short of the declared one - 71.5%.
Cocoa butter content - 28.2%
Mass fraction of fat - 35.2%
Conclusion. Does not meet the requirements of GOST R 52821-2007 in terms of labeling: the presence of vegetable fat - the equivalent of valuable cocoa butter - is not indicated.

№2 Bitter (dark) dessert chocolate in POROUS bars
Producer: JSC "Confectionery factory named after N.K. Krupskaya (Russia, St. Petersburg)
GOST R 52821-2007
Ingredients: cocoa mass, cocoa butter, emulsifier - soy lecithin (E322), Vanilla flavoring identical to natural.
Net weight: 70 g.
Price: 36.20 rubles.
Expertise results:According to the identification characteristics, the studied sample complies with the requirements of GOST, however, it contains the equivalent of cocoa butter in the amount of 3.7% of the total amount of fat, but its amount in the total weight of the chocolate mass does not exceed 5%. Therefore, the use of the term "chocolate" in the name of the product is legitimate.
The content of the total dry residue of cocoa corresponds to that stated on the label - 58.1%.
Cocoa butter content - 30.5% at a rate for dark chocolate of at least 33%
Mass fraction of fat - 34.2%
Conclusion. Does not meet the requirements of GOST R 52821-2007 in terms of completeness and reliability of information for the consumer: the presence of a vegetable equivalent of cocoa butter in the product is not indicated. There is also confusion in the name of chocolate: “bitter” is indicated on the front side, “dark” on the back. The requirements for these two types of chocolate are different. Does not meet the standard and the amount of valuable cocoa butter.

№3 Bitter chocolate in bars "ELITE 75% CACAO "BABAEVSKY"
Producer: OJSC "Confectionery Concern" Babaevsky "(Russia, Moscow)
TU 9125-003-00340658
Ingredients: cocoa mass, sugar, cocoa powder, cocoa butter, emulsifiers: E322, E476, vanilla flavor identical to natural.
Net weight: 100 g
Price: RUB 40.00
Expertise results:According to the identification characteristics, the studied sample complies with the requirements of GOST, however, it contains the equivalent of cocoa butter - 3.8% of the total amount of fat, but in the total weight of the chocolate mass its amount does not exceed 5%. Therefore, the use of the term "chocolate" in the name of the product is legitimate.
The content of the total dry residue of cocoa corresponds to that stated on the label - 73.9%.
Cocoa butter content - 31.6%*
Mass fraction of fat - 35.4%
Conclusion. Does not meet the requirements of GOST R 52821-2007 in terms of completeness and reliability of information for the consumer: the presence of a vegetable equivalent of cocoa butter in the product is not indicated.

No. 4 Bitter chocolate in Ritter SPORT bars with a la Mousse au Chocolat cream filling.
Manufacturer: Alfred Ritter GmbH & Co. KG (Germany, Waldenbuch)
Ingredients: sugar, cocoa mass, cocoa butter, anhydrous milk fat, emulsifier (soy lecithin), natural flavor.
Filling: sugar, cocoa mass, whole milk powder, vegetable fat, anhydrous milk fat, cocoa butter, nut butter (hazelnuts), emulsifier (soy lecithin), natural flavor.
Net weight: 100 g
Price: 55.30 RUB
Expertise results:The composition revealed the equivalent of cocoa butter - 10% of the total fat content, however, in the total weight of the chocolate mass, its amount does not exceed 5%. Therefore, the use of the term "chocolate" in the name of the product is legitimate.
The content of the total dry residue of cocoa - 48.7% * (*because the product is imported, the State Standard of 55% for dark chocolate does not apply)
Cocoa butter content - 24.8% ** (**because the product is imported, the state norm of 33% for dark chocolate does not apply)
Mass fraction of fat - 34.8%
Conclusion. Does not meet the requirements of GOST R 52821-2007 in terms of labeling: the presence of cocoa butter equivalent in the product is not clearly identified, but is veiled in the composition of the filling. Such information should be placed in the same field of view as the composition of the product, with a clear separation from this list.

№5 Bitter chocolate bars 70% cocoa with pieces of cocoa beans roasted in caramel "ZOLOTAYA MARK" Russia. Generous soul"
Producer: JSC "Confectionery association "Russia" (Russia, Samara)
TU 9125-011-43902960
Ingredients: cocoa mass, sugar, cocoa butter, cocoa powder, pieces of cocoa beans roasted in caramel, stabilizer (milk fat), natural vanilla extract.
Net weight: 100 g
Price: RUB 83.99
Expertise results:The studied sample meets the requirements of GOST R 52821-2007 “Chocolate. OTU” There are no substitutes and equivalents of cocoa butter in the composition of chocolate (the actual amount is less than 3% of the total fat).
The content of the total dry residue of cocoa - 73.7%.

Mass fraction of fat - 38.5%
Conclusion. The product complies with the declared properties (Specifications), as well as the requirements for labeling in accordance with GOST R 52821-2007.

№6 Dark chocolate in bars with orange flavor «FREY» BOUQUET D’ORANGES
Manufacturer: Chocolat Frey AG (Switzerland).
Importer: Prodline LLC (Moscow)
Ingredients: cocoa mass, sugar, orange granulate 10% (sugar, orange powder 10%, acidifier: citric acid, natural flavor), cocoa butter, emulsifier (soy lecithin), natural flavors.
Net weight: 100 g
Price: RUB 85.50
Expertise results:The studied sample meets the requirements of GOST R 52821-2007 “Chocolate. OTU". However, the chocolate contains the equivalent of cocoa butter (4.3% of the total fat). The content of the total dry residue of cocoa quite a bit did not reach the promised value of 55% - in fact it turned out to be 53.3%.
The cocoa butter content - 28.1% - is low for dark chocolate.
Mass fraction of fat - 32.4%
Conclusion. Does not meet the requirements of GOST R 52821-2007 in terms of labeling: the presence of a vegetable equivalent of cocoa butter in the product is not indicated. The cocoa butter content is more in line with dark chocolate than bittersweet.

№7 Dark chocolate in LINDT EXCELLENCE bars. 70% COCOA
Manufacturer: Lindt & Sprungli SAS (France).
Importer: Van Melle LLC (Moscow)
Ingredients: cocoa mass, sugar, cocoa butter, natural vanilla beans.
Net weight: 100 g
Price: RUB 100.00
Expertise results:The studied sample meets the requirements of GOST R 52821-2007 “Chocolate. OTU". There are no substitutes and equivalents of cocoa butter in the composition of chocolate.
The content of the total dry residue of cocoa - 75.9%.
Cocoa butter content - 40.1%
Mass fraction of fat - 40.1%
Conclusion. The product complies with the properties declared on the packaging, as well as the requirements for labeling in accordance with GOST R 52821-2007.

№8 Dark chocolate in ALPEN GOLD bars Dark chocolate
Producer: Kraft Foods Rus LLC (Russia, Vladimir region, Pokrov)
TU 9125-007-4049419
Ingredients: sugar, cocoa mass, cocoa butter, milk fat, emulsifiers (soy lecithin, E476), vanillin flavor identical to natural.
Net weight: 100 g
Price: 33.99 rubles.
Expertise results:
The content of the total dry residue of cocoa - 54.1% * (* considering the GOST norm for dark chocolate (at least 40%) - very good (!))
Cocoa butter content - 24.6% ** (** with the state standard for dark chocolate of at least 20%)
Mass fraction of fat - 27.8%
Conclusion. The product complies with the properties declared on the packaging (Specifications), as well as the requirements for labeling in accordance with GOST R 52821-2007.

№9 Bitter chocolate bar "MELANIE" elite 90% cocoa
Producer: JV JSC "Spartak" (Republic of Belarus, Gomel).
Importer: Belkonditer LLC (Moscow)
TU RB 37602662 622-99
Ingredients: cocoa mass, cocoa powder, powdered sugar, cocoa butter, emulsifier - E322 lecithin, flavor identical to natural - vanillin.
Net weight: 100 g
Price: 36.20 rubles.
Expertise results:The studied sample meets the requirements of GOST R 52821-2007 “Chocolate. OTU". The chocolate contains no substitutes and equivalents of cocoa butter (less than 3.0% of the total fat content).
The content of the total dry residue of cocoa - 84.7% with the declared amount of 87.2%
Cocoa butter content - 35.8%
Mass fraction of fat - 38.9%
Conclusion. The product as a whole justifies its name "bitter chocolate", however, a very slight deviation from the declared level of cocoa solids is noted. According to the completeness of information for the consumer in accordance with clause 5.3 of GOST R 52821-2007, there are no claims against the manufacturer.

No. 10 Porous dark chocolate in SLAVA bars
Producer: JSC "Red October" (Russia, Moscow)
GOST R 52821-2007
Ingredients: sugar, cocoa mass, cocoa butter, emulsifier E322, vanilla flavor identical to natural.
Net weight: 75 g.
Price: RUB 36.30
Expertise results:The studied sample meets the requirements of GOST R 52821-2007 “Chocolate. OTU". The chocolate contains no substitutes and equivalents of cocoa butter (less than 3.0% of the total fat content).
The content of the total dry residue of cocoa - 63.9% with the declared amount of 55.5 (!)%
Cocoa butter content - 32.5% at a rate of 33%
Mass fraction of fat - 35.6%
Conclusion. The product fully complies with the requirements of GOST. A slight deviation from the declared content of valuable cocoa butter was noted. The information for the consumer satisfies the requirements for the labeling of chocolate.

Summing up, it remains to emphasize that the main trick of dark chocolate manufacturers is to replace valuable cocoa butter. But to find out it is real only in laboratory conditions.

On the origin of sweetness

World famous delicacy - No one could have imagined that cocoa beans would become the most expensive chocolate.

This delicacy originates from the ancient peoples. For more than 500 years, it has been consumed in various forms and in many ways. Many varieties exist and combinations of the product with unusually strange ingredients. For example, pepper or salt.

500 years ago, an unusual drink was used in the Aztec and Maya tribes. It contained chili peppers and cocoa bean butter, which were valued like human life. Just a hundred beans of cocoa could be exchanged for a whole slave. Only priests, leaders and the rich could drink a drink made from cocoa. It was believed that it cures diseases, gives strength, prolongs life. Chief Montezuma loved this "elixir of life" so much that he drank up to 50 cups a day.

Popularity in Europe

After Columbus brought cocoa to the Americas in 1502, it began to slowly spread around the world. Although a drink with a specific taste was carefully hidden in the country and was used only by people who were representatives of the upper classes.

In the 19th century, thanks to François Louis Caillé, chocolate acquired its sweet taste, solid form and great popularity. He made chocolate what it is today by adding sweetness and milk (dry) to it for the first time. I also removed the hot chili peppers from the composition. Many people liked this option. After Francois created a solid version of chocolate. It began to be used not only by adults, but also by children.

kitkat. In 1935, Rowntree's Chocolate crispy bars were launched in York, England. 4 small chocolate products were combined into one tile at once. In 1937, the new product was named KitKat. The product became so popular that it soon became an integral part of traditional English tea drinking. The tiles themselves consisted of milk wafers topped with a layer of hot chocolate. In 1989, Rowntree was acquired by Nestle, and the KitKat brand began to be actively promoted in world markets. Naturally, the manufacturer did not stand still. Bars with a variety of wrappers, flavors and aromas began to appear on sale. Now you can find KitKat with strawberries and cream, mango, wild berries. For those who are on a diet, a special low-carbohydrate product is produced. However, it turned out that consumers still prefer the classic taste and 4-bar form. At least $300 million worth of crispy bars are sold worldwide each year.

Mars. This brand is famous for its high sales around the world, Mars bars are eaten by the most people. The history of the brand and the entire company began in ordinary American cuisine. There, Frank Mars, along with his wife, began to make inexpensive sweets. In 1911, the company was already born. When the developed company opened its branch in England, the Mars bar appeared on the market. Since then, the taste of the product has constantly changed, as has the shape and packaging. Although the ingredients themselves remain the same, their proportion is constantly changing. The rich taste of the bar includes nougat, almond crumbs, caramel filling and a thick chocolate layer. Today "Mars" is produced in several varieties

galaxy. Speaking of chocolate taste, it is impossible not to mention this brand. Galaxy gives a person a truly deep pleasure. The owner of the brand is the Mars company. This chocolate is very popular not only in England, but also in the Middle East and Africa. In many other countries we know this chocolate as Dove. This product in its varieties includes many components - milk chocolate and caramel, fruits and nuts ... The brand appeared on the market in 1960, and since 1986 it has been owned by the Mars company. Under this brand, not only chocolate bars are produced, but also a mixture for making hot chocolate, ice cream and other sweets.

Cadbury. This brand is the best selling among all chocolate products. Its history began in 1824, when John Cadbury began his career as a confectioner in London. He opened his cafe in Birmingham. Seven years later, he began to produce cocoa and hot chocolate according to his own recipes. Then the main tools in his work were the pestle and mortar. Interestingly, John Cadbury was a life member of the Temperance Society. He considered his sweet foods as a substitute for alcohol, which had destructive social functions. In 1913, his heirs significantly changed the product being produced, making it much more porous. The pride of the company, milk chocolate "Dary Milk", has been produced since 1905. Now the brand under its own name also produces cereals, milk and fruit chocolates and bars, and even crackers. Cadbury is a sweet spot for big business, and the company recently turned down a $15 billion bid for Kraft.

Toblerone. The packaging of this chocolate is very unusual, because it is made in the form of a triangular prism. But even more people are attracted by the very taste of this product. The chocolate recipe was invented in 1908 by Theodor Tobler and his cousin Emil Baumann. Then it included nougat, almonds and honey, covered with chocolate on top. The name itself is a combination of the author's name and the Italian word torrone (a special kind of nougat). The very next year, enterprising confectioners registered their brand. Why chocolate has such an unusual shape is not entirely clear. Someone thinks that the triangle resembles the Matterhorn in the Alps. And someone believes that Tobler was inspired by a living pyramid of variety show dancers. Even a political scandal is associated with the name of chocolate. In 1995, the Swedish politician Sahlin spent part of her working funds, including on a couple of these sweets. The case received a lot of publicity under the name "The Toblerone Affair". Salin herself left politics for a while, refusing to fight for the post-premiership. Chocolate today comes in a variety of flavors - plain, white, fruit with nuts, and honey.

Patchi. Using the best varieties of cocoa and hot chocolate, Lebanese confectioners have created a new variety for true gourmets. The company was founded in 1974 by Nizar. She immediately decided that it was necessary to make not just tasty things, but also to wrap them in exquisite and magnificent packaging. Patchi was originally positioned as a luxurious attribute for the richest people. Today chocolates are made in a mixed Belgian-Swiss style. The brand is presented in 140 stores in 35 countries of the world. Candies are famous for their decorations. Styles and colors can be appropriate for occasions or seasons. There are collections for holidays such as Christmas, Ramadan, Valentine's Day and so on. At the same time, natural ingredients are used in sweets - cocoa, milk powder, vanillin, roasted nuts and dried fruits. It is the Patchi brand that owns the most expensive chocolate in the world. A box of 49 was sold for £5,000 and is part of the Cream of Society premium collection.

Guyan. This famous brand of chocolate comes from Belgium. The company was founded by Guy Fawbert. The name of the new product was given from a combination of the words Guy and Lillian (Fobert's wife). This is perhaps the most famous chocolate in the form of sea shells today. Inside them is a delicate praline with nuts and various fillings. The symbol of the brand is a seahorse, the use of which is protected by copyright. The company now sells its gourmet chocolates in custom-designed gift boxes, bars and truffles. Guylian entered the Guinness World Records in 2005 for creating the largest chocolate Easter egg of all time. It was exhibited in Saint-Niklas, Belgium. 26 confectioners of the company worked on the miracle chocolate for 8 days. The sculpture is 8 meters high and 6 meters wide. It took 1950 kilograms of chocolate to make it.

Ghirardelli. In 1852, the Italian Domingo Girardelli entered the US chocolate business. Having suffered a lot by that time from a series of financial losses and crises, he did not even imagine that over time the whole world would fall in love with his brand of sweets. Their distinctive style was the irresistible taste and form of "Ghirardelli". Today it is the second oldest chocolate company in the United States. At the same time, here, as in few other places, all aspects of chocolate production are controlled. Up to 40% of the cocoa beans are rejected to ensure a truly premium quality product. Then the fruits are roasted and crushed to grains with a diameter of 19 micrometers. Today, Italian masters produce several varieties of chocolate, there are also unusual ones with a hint of cinnamon or mint. The company also produces other food products - chocolate drinks and flavored sauces. Today, the company is headquartered in the US and is one of the leading chocolate brands in the world.

[email protected]. The history of the company begins in 1845. Then Rudolf Sprangli and his son owned a pastry shop in Zurich. They decided to expand their business and start producing chocolate. Rudolf's son bought the Lindt company in 1899 and the company took its current name. However, the company is constantly developing, so, in 1994, an Austrian chocolate factory was acquired, and in 1997 and 1998, an Italian and American one. The brand offers one of the most unique chocolate flavors. The Swiss were able to bring a piece of art to confectionery. The brand has been the benchmark for what milk chocolate should be for many years. In addition, the Swiss produce its varieties. There is a collection with dried fruits, different styles of decoration and filling methods. After all, chocolate should be perfectly smooth. The company has 6 factories around the world. The fame of the brand was brought by their golden Bunny rabbits. These Easter chocolates have been sold every Easter since 1952. At the same time, each rabbit has a cute ribbon tied around its neck. In assortment [email protected] many products: black and white chocolate flavored with toffee, caramel, coffee, vanilla, pistachio, tangerine, cherry and many other flavors.

Ferrero Rocher. And in the end, we will leave, as it should be, the most delicious. Ferrero Rocher are large chocolates created by Italian confectioners and conquered the whole world. This treat is a whole hazelnut covered in milk chocolate, surrounded by Nutella filling and encased in a nutshell. Based on this candy, the brand has created several more masterpieces - with lemon, forest year, pistachio, almond and hazelnut flavors. Well, our most popular delicacy is Raffaello, where almonds took the place of the nut, but the essence of the candy remained the same. Candies have been produced since 1982, each contains 73 calories. The wrappers are usually gilded or silver in color, demonstrating the elegance and luxury of such a dish.

Ritter Sport

A well-known brand of chocolate that is produced in Germany and sold all over the world. Each type of Ritter Sport chocolate bar has a square shape and is divided into 16 small squares. "Ritter Sport" has 28 types of chocolate, which are packaged in packages of different colors. The product from the German manufacturer is of the highest quality, as it is made from natural ingredients.

Snickers

Chocolate brand Snickers (Snickers) is produced by the American manufacturer Mars Incorporated and is very popular among our compatriots. The bar contains roasted peanuts (seeds, hazelnuts, almonds), caramel and nougat, and is topped with milk chocolate. To date, sales of the beloved bar by many reach $ 2 billion per year.

Milka

Delicious milk chocolate brand Milka (Milka) is produced by Kraft Foods (now Mondelēz International). For the first time, a chocolate bar with this brand was released back in 1901. Since then, many of us have tried quality chocolate bars with raisins, nuts and other ingredients. The packaging of the chocolate is adorned with the image of a purple cow, which has become the symbol of the company.

Alpen Gold

Chocolate Alpen Gold (Alpen Gold) is a variety of tastes, high quality and quite affordable cost of the product. This brand occupies a leading position among the world's chocolate manufacturers. The company produces both black and milk chocolate. There are also interesting options for tiles with peanuts and corn flakes, with strawberries and yogurt, with cookies and raisins, etc.

Twix

The most popular brands of chocolate include the Twix bar (Twix). It consists of two strips, each of which contains cookies and caramel inside and is covered with a layer of milk chocolate. Initially, this product was called Raider and was produced in the UK (from 1968 to 1979). Later, the American manufacturer gave the bar a new name. Despite this, in many European countries Twix chocolate is sold under the Raider brand.

Lindt

The Swiss chocolate manufacturer offers its customers only a truly high-quality product. Dark and milk chocolate is available in regular and gift packaging. This manufacturer also makes bitter chocolate brand Lindt (Liedt) with 99% cocoa content. Only true lovers will appreciate such a product.

Ferrero Rocher

Round chocolate sweets are packaged in a very beautiful box and are great as a delicious present. The Italian manufacturer has created a real luxury: the composition of the Ferrero Rocher candy (Ferrero Rocher) includes a whole hazelnut and a thin waffle with walnut cream. "Sharik" is covered with milk chocolate with chopped hazelnuts. The product is quite high in calories - the candy, hidden behind a gilded wrapper, contains 69 kcal.

kitkat

Chocolate bars KitKat (Kit Kat) is produced by the American company Nestle. The sweet product combines wafers with a layer of nut and cream filling and a coating of milk chocolate. Many customers prefer Kit Kat for its delicate and pleasant taste. Available in various volumes: from one to several bars per pack.

"The highest quality at an affordable price" is the motto of the factory that produces the most delicious product called "Russian Chocolate". It is very popular in Russia. There are several types of porous chocolate of this brand: white, milk and black. Due to the porous structure, white chocolate of the Russian Chocolate brand acquires a very interesting taste.

Bounty

The name of such a brand of chocolates as Bounty (Bounty) in translation means "generosity". Indeed, a large amount of coconut pulp was very generously put into the chocolate bar. Topped with high quality milk chocolate. Bounty bars are produced by Mars Incorporated.

Traditional milk chocolate Chaika with the addition of roasted grated nuts. The product contains a minimum amount of cocoa - 33%. Popular chocolate bars are produced by the Ukrainian company Roshen. The blue packaging with the image of a seagull is familiar to both grandmothers and children.

Aero

Traditional porous chocolate Aero (Aero) in the form of a small bar. Produced under the Nestle brand. Due to the large number of bubbles, the chocolate just melts in your mouth. Milk chocolate is very popular.

Alenka

Milk chocolate Alenka, which was produced in the USSR (since 1965). It is now produced in Russia by the Krasny Oktyabr factory. A distinctive feature of this tile is a creamy "fat" taste. The packaging of chocolate shows a chubby girl in a headscarf.

milky way

Another popular product from the well-known manufacturer Mars Incorporated. The bar contains caramel and light chocolate nougat, covered with a layer of milk chocolate. Recently, Milky Way (Milky Way) with strawberry flavor has also been popular.

Nuts

This is the only chocolate bar with whole hazelnuts on the Russian market. The composition of delicious sweets also includes tender nougat, viscous caramel and chocolate. Nuts has been produced in Russia since 1996. Now it can be purchased in three formats: a 50-gram or 60-gram bar, as well as a multi-pack (consisting of 5 chocolates of 30 grams each).

Mars

The Mars chocolate bar (Mars), produced by the American company Mars Incorporated, was first released back in 1932. Since then, he has millions of fans. The main ingredients of the bar are nougat and high-quality milk chocolate.

Ristora

A well-known brand of hot chocolate is produced by an Italian manufacturer that guarantees the high quality of its product. The product is a soluble drink based on cocoa powder. The result is a delicious and fragrant Ristora brand hot chocolate with a unique and rich taste.
